WebNick recalls “the long green tickets” and “murky yellow cars of the Chicago, Milwaukee & St. Paul railroad” (175) from his long-ago visits to the West while living in the East. The yellow cars represent the corruption Nick saw in the West, and the green tickets symbolize the hope he had for his future in the East. Nick Carraway to Daisy during their reunion at her house in East Egg. This quote suggests the difference between middle class Nick’s position and that of his upper class cousin Daisy. WebMar 1, 2024 · Nick Carraway describes Daisy as being “high in a white palace”, calling her both “king’s daughter” and “the golden girl” (Fitzgerald 120). In this instance, Nick characterizes her as this lofty, worshiped being, which mirrors Gatsby’s perspective and reinforces the fact that Gatsby will never be good enough for her. Gray

Situated at the end of Daisy’s East Egg dock and barely visible from Gatsby’s West Egg lawn, the green light represents Gatsby’s hopes and dreams for the future. WebJan 11, 2024 · The enormous mansion that Gatsby purchases with his newly gained wealth symbolizes the extravagance of the Jazz Age along with its emptiness. While he hopes that his ability to purchase the mansion will help him win Daisy's love, it's ultimately Daisy's cousin, Nick Carraway, who spends the most time with Gatsby. Nick lives next door to …
